The number of nuclei present in a zygote is
A. None
B. One
C. Two
D. Four

Hint: Zygote is formed through fertilization in which the male and female gamete fuses.
Complete answer:
The word fertilization means to join. Zygote is a Eukaryotic cell which is formed by the fusion of two gametes in which the whole genetic information of both individuals is present respectively. In fungi karyogamy occurs where the formation of diploid cells takes place which is known as zygospores. In plants the term archegonia is used for formation of the zygote. In humans, one male (sperm) and female (ova) comes in contact to form a zygote and then further processes like fertilization, implantation occur and also the subdivision of zygote by cleavage occurs in many animals and even in humans too. The zygote always carries the two sets of chromosomes. When two haploid gametes meet to form a diploid zygote the process is always sexual reproduction. The zygote is said to be the first stage of the embryo where the fusion of pronuclei of male and female takes place and the fertilized ovum becomes diploid. Fertilization basically occurs in the ampulla region of a tube known as fallopian tube or oviduct. The development path of zygote is inner cell mass and trophoblast.
The product of the fertilization is zygote. It is the process in which the male gamete ‘sperms’ carries the male’s genetic material and the female gamete ‘ovum’ carries the female’s genetic material fuses together to form the zygote.
Each gamete is haploid (n) whereas zygote is diploid (2n). Zygote is single celled structure and it divides through mitosis to produce new cells which further gets differentiated or divides to form new cells which will later on get differentiated to form further organs.
The correct answer is (C) Two.
Note: The zygote is the product of fertilization and is diploid (2n) because sperm and ovum have their respective nuclei and thus have 2 nuclei.
